【网络设备互联实验报告】
本实验报告主要围绕网络设备互联展开,旨在加深对网络配置和路由交换的理解。实验中涉及的设备包括PC1、PC2、PC3、路由器R1、R2、R3,以及DNS服务器、WEB服务器和FTP服务器。通过一系列配置和测试,学生将能够实际操作并理解网络通信的基本原理。
一、实验配置与要求
1. 实验依据实验室的标准拓扑图,为各设备分配IP地址。PC1作为DNS服务器,负责IP地址的解析;PC2设立WEB服务器,构建一个简单的网页,并提供FTP服务;PC3作为客户机,需能通过域名访问WEB服务器,并使用FTP上传功能更新网页内容。
2. 在路由器R1、R2、R3上配置RIP协议,然后对R3的E0、1接口进行shutdown和no shutdown操作,观察路由收敛过程,通过抓包验证路由变化。
3. 对WEB访问和FTP上传的数据包进行抓包分析,解释域名下访问WEB及FTP上传功能的工作原理。
4. 提交实验报告,通过问答形式展示理解和应用。
二、实验目标与意义
1. 实践网络配置知识,巩固理论学习,提高动手能力。网络设备互联实验是一个理论与实践相结合的过程,有助于深入理解TCP/IP协议族的运作机制。
2. 通过实验,学生可以熟悉网络设备的配置方法,包括IP地址、DNS解析、Web服务搭建、FTP服务配置以及路由器的动态路由协议RIP。
三、理论知识——TCP/IP协议
TCP/IP协议是Internet的基础,由网络层的IP协议和传输层的TCP协议组成。其核心功能包括:
1. **定义**:TCP/IP是互联网通信的标准,定义了数据包在网络中的传输方式,包括源地址、目标地址和数据内容。
2. **结构**:TCP/IP协议栈通常分为四层:应用层、传输层、网络层和数据链路层。这与OSI七层模型中的应用层、传输层、网络层和数据链路层相对应,但TCP/IP的层次更为简化。
- **应用层**:包括HTTP、FTP、SMTP等,处理具体的应用通信。
- **传输层**:TCP和UDP协议,负责端到端的数据传输,TCP提供可靠的数据传输,UDP则更注重速度。
- **网络层**:IP协议,负责数据包的路由选择,实现不同网络间的通信。
- **数据链路层**:处理物理链路上的数据传输,如以太网协议。
3. **工作原理**:TCP/IP采用客户端/服务器模式,通信是点对点的,TCP负责数据的分包、重组和确认,IP则处理地址信息。同时,TCP/IP的无状态特性使得网络资源可以高效利用。
4. **相关协议**:除了TCP/IP,还有如ICMP用于错误报告,IGP、EGP、BGP用于路由信息交换,以及UDP用于需要快速传输但不保证数据完整性的场景。
通过这次网络设备互联实验,学生不仅能够熟悉网络设备的配置,还能深入了解TCP/IP协议的工作原理,为今后的网络工程实践打下坚实基础。